Why Seeing Themselves in Stories Captivates Children

Studies confirm that children pay more attention and engage longer when they see themselves reflected in stories.

  • Increased Reading Motivation – Personalized stories capture children’s interest more effectively than generic narratives (Source).

  • Enhanced Cognitive Engagement – When children recognize themselves in stories, they visualize scenarios more vividly, strengthening comprehension skills.

  • Boosted Emotional Connection – Personalized storytelling fosters a deeper sense of identity and belonging, making stories more meaningful — part of how being the hero shapes kids' confidence.

  • Encourages Exploration and Creativity – Seeing themselves in adventurous or imaginative settings drives curiosity and inspires learning (Source).

Beyond Just Entertainment: The Learning Impact

Children’s engagement isn’t just about keeping their attention - it directly influences how well they learn and retain information.

  • Stronger Memory Recall – Vivid storytelling paired with detailed animation helps encode information more effectively (Source).

  • Higher Comprehension Levels – Personalized and visually engaging books support early literacy skills by making abstract concepts more tangible.

  • Encouraging Mental Rehearsal – As discussed in our previous blog post on why visualization is key to child success, stories act as mental rehearsal for success, helping children build confidence and problem-solving skills.
